Raw food cafe serving meals and dessert pies using fair trade and local ingredients. This branch est. 2010. Confirmed open May 2020. Open Mon-Sun 11:00am-8:00pm.

I visited this place with a friend and my boyfriend. The 3 of us each got a different meal and dessert so we could try more things. We are all vegan, but not strictly raw. Together we had a burger, a quasadilla and a pizza. Everything was fantastic and left us feeling light and healthy. We were amazed by all of the foods that could be made raw. The desserts were great too. I think the desserts vary each day. While we were there they had a coconut cream pie and persimmon pie as well as a chocolate cake of some sort. Everything was very good. It was a fun to try raw food, and we would all go back and recommend it to others as well.

Happened by here on a recent quick trip to San Diego, and really wanted to eat raw to rejuvenate from the stress of travel. I had the Karmic Kale Salad, which was one of the biggest and best salads I've ever had, healthy tasting, great ingredients and seasonings, and hugely filling. I also had the Superhuman Green Smoothie, which I highly recommend; and for dessert, a special - a Neopolitan (I think. ?) It was great too. Staff is friendly, if a little overworked (and hence slow) while I was there. Food is lovingly made and presented, and the small seating area tastefully transformed into a hip-feeling feel good joint. I'd return if I get back to S.D.
